Gua sha is a traditional Chinese healing method that involves scraping the skin with a smooth-edged tool while pressing on it. This motion raises small, red, rash-like dots that show under the skin called petechiae. People use gua sha to treat chronic pain all over their body, often alongside other complementary treatments like herbal medicine, massage, acupuncture, and heat therapy. Gua sha is intended to address stagnant energy, called chi, in the body that practitioners believe may be responsible for inflammation. Rubbing the skin’s surface is thought to help break up this energy, reduce inflammation, and promote healing. Gua sha is generally performed on a person’s back, buttocks, neck, arms, and legs, and a gentle version of it is even used on the face as a facial technique. Some potential benefits of gua sha include reducing inflammation, treating ailments that cause chronic pain such as arthritis and fibromyalgia, and promoting healing. However, there is limited scientific evidence on gua sha, and it may cause some bruising or discoloration of the skin. As a natural healing remedy, gua sha is generally considered safe, but it is recommended to talk with a doctor first before trying it.
